Ipe can price as a lot as 3 times as much as normal pressure-handled wooden. Ipe, also know as Ironwood, is a Brazilian hardwood that prices between $10 and $15 per sq. foot on average. Cedar is among the most price-effective supplies utilized in decking. It is just below half the cost of recycled composite lumber.
Without regular upkeep, it could possibly develop mold and get damaged by the solar. Bamboo – Bamboo is the most cost effective materials utilized in decking at a median value of $three per square foot. Like cedar, it requires annual maintenance to keep it wholesome.
On common, it costs between $9,320 and $eleven,005 for a PVC deck including installation that has 10 railing posts with a railing and deck footings. A comparable deck utilizing Trex composite decking will price between $4,244 and $10,826, whereas a deck using strain-treated wood will cost $6,244 to $7,373.

People usually wonder why composite decks are more expensive than pure wooden decks. The answer? They’re costlier to producer.
The average labor value to install composite decking is $7.fifty two per square foot. A 24’ x 12’ (288 SF) deck will take a mean of 34.5 hours to construct with a labor value of around $2,one hundred sixty five for a deck to be installed on an existing substructure. The labor to put in a substructure, the deck, and the railings take a mean of 50 hours, which brings you to an set up price of $3,138. Based on these averages, if you do the mathematics, it can price between $13,500 and $22,000 for composite decking versus $8,000 to $11,200 for a wooden deck. That might seem like a big expense differential up-front, but if you keep in mind the low upkeep value, effort and time, along with the longer-lasting and extra sturdy material, the price of a composite deck like Trex may be easily offset over time.
